Hi Guys,
I am applying the patch below to fix a bug in the RX port when
performing relaxation with -no-keep-memory enabled. In such cases the
relocs will not be stored in the elf_section_data structure and the
relaxation code needs to load them itself.

bfd/ChangeLog
2015-03-16 Nick Clifton <nickc@redhat.com>
* elf32-rx.c (elf32_rx_relax_delete_bytes): If the relocs are not
stored in the elf_section_data structure then load them as
necessary.
